About West Pymble 2073

The size of West Pymble is approximately 3.7 square kilometres. It has 24 parks covering nearly 38.1% of total area. The population of West Pymble in 2011 was 5,151 people. By 2016 the population was 5,318 showing a population growth of 3.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in West Pymble is 10-19 years. Households in West Pymble are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in West Pymble work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 87.7% of the homes in West Pymble were owner-occupied compared with 87.1% in 2016.

West Pymble has 1,890 properties.
